#241b0b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#241b0b is composed of 14.1% red, 10.6% green and 4.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 85.9% black. It has a hue angle of 38.4 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 9.2%. #241b0b color hex could be obtained by blending #483616 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

● #241b0b color description : Very dark (mostly black) orange [Brown tone].
#241b0b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#241b0b has RGB values of R:36, G:27, B:11 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.25, Y:0.69, K:0.86. Its decimal value is 2366219.
